Colorado State Women’s Golf Tied for 11th after Day One at Coeur D’Alene Collegiate

9/26/2017 11:00:00 PM | Women's Golf

COEUR D'ALENE, Idaho – The Colorado State women's golf team sits tied for 11th after the first day at the Coeur D'Alene Collegiate Invite hosted by Gonzaga. Junior Katrina Prendergast leads the Rams with a 138 (-4) after the opening day – which 36 holes were played.
 
The Rams finished the first round tied for 10th with a 291 (+7) as Katrina Prendergast paced the squad carding a 68 (-3) which was tied for first. The junior recorded two birdies and an eagle. Sophomore Ellen Secor also finish under par with a 70 (-1) with a team-best six birdies. The final three Rams concluded the opening round with scores: Brooke Nolte 76, Haley Greb 77, Fiona Hebbel 81.
 
Round two saw Prendergast continuing to lead the Rams, carding a 70 to finish the day in fourth with a four-under par and five shots behind the leader. The senior marked four birdies, including three-straight on holes 16-18. Secor finished the second round even at 71 and is tied for 15th after the first day. Haley Greb shaved off a few strokes from her first round, carding a 73 in the second round with four birdies. Finoa Hebbel closed the second round with a 78 and Brooke Notle recorded a 74.
 
Katrina Prendergast 4th (-4) 138
Ellen Secor T15 (-1) 141
Haley Greb T60 (+8) 150
Brooke Nolte T60 (+8) 150
Fiona Hebbel T86 (+17) 159
 
Colorado State totaled 30 birdies in the first two rounds, which is the third most at the tournament.
 
The Rams will finish the Invite tomorrow starting with a shotgun start at 7:45 a.m. MT.
